Eight die in Arghakhanchhi bus accident



ARGHAKHANCHHI: Eight persons died when a bus met with an accident at Sandikharka-6 of the district this afternoon.

The bus bearing registration plate Lu 2 Kha 2148 was heading toward Butwal from Sandhikharka, the district headquarters of Arghakhanchhi, when it fell some 200 meters down the road, according to Surya Panthi, ASI at the Narepani police post.

Around 15 passengers have been rescued so far and sent to the hospital.

More details are awaited, police said.
